Output 84ea118ee9a72bf6d884bc433f5d7d8905ce91f6ee63553541e3126c8a69866c:2

value
503126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 feac0ff61c3f44c5a19236966b824a5728ca7569 OP_EQUAL
address
3QubgNRtESQKBwY5jBzP6WG1CoG3Bpe5so
transaction
84ea118ee9a72bf6d884bc433f5d7d8905ce91f6ee63553541e3126c8a69866c
confirmations
478724
spent
true